Output 2c95c61c8acd75ef9d8ecbf78506e7c51769b34eb3a603d453035965033667f7:3

value
2811307
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 926fe7cdfdb1045e497bfdd5828caa3fd139e17a OP_EQUALVERIFY OP_CHECKSIG
address
1EMHiLXwUWUEhCyvr1uE12jSwcDTP1tZJm
transaction
2c95c61c8acd75ef9d8ecbf78506e7c51769b34eb3a603d453035965033667f7
confirmations
559815
spent
true